Its certainly got colder, just as we thought spring was about to explode! At Lytchett Fields just a single Water Pipit, 1 Green Sandpiper, 1 Marsh Harrier and 1 Greenshank were of note. At Upton CP the Bearded Tits were again in the reedbed near the boardwalk. There is still at least 1 Hen Harrier in the harbour and 5 Spoonbill were in Middlebere with 15 Grey Plover and 3 Spotted Redshank.
